About
Oslo City Hall, located in the heart of Norway's capital, is a prominent landmark known for its striking architectural design and historical significance. Completed in 1950, the building was designed by architects Arnstein Arneberg and Magnus Poulsson. It features two main towers and is adorned with intricate murals and artwork that depict various aspects of Norwegian culture and history. The interior houses the City Council chambers, ceremonial halls, and the office of the Mayor of Oslo. One of its most notable events is the annual Nobel Peace Prize ceremony, held in the main hall, which attracts global attention.
